ELFW4( UVS]M u9v009r9t[^]0[^]Í'U(]]u}u]u}]À;t}D$ |$$uU 9tu븍B< w.tD$ |$4$U1;u냃uUVSEt#st$$u[^]Í&UWVSӉ؃|ǍRHEG }fEMEĉEfEƀ}EEEـ}EUMEEԋEfUED$D$ ED$$UED$D$$T$ EUD$|$D$ $Eă|[^_]ÍU M ʼnMUfU҉U v ÉLjˉ&UH}1E}]Ӊ‰u DfE}M̉Et~E؀}u# ىȉEEUЉuED$ EfUED$ D$$]u}]Í&ԉƉ‰}hUWVSÃ\E}fEEE}uME}tffEǀ}uMLjfMfE܋E ]ċMUЉD$ EЉ]؉MfEZZD$D$$\[^_] Éˉtf  ʼnM0v ىM&U`VSu ]$`t$øۉڸڸoڸaڸSڸE[^].&'USӃU $ىT$1[]Í&'U1ɉ1] U1ɉ1]뱐UVS 4$t=DXu9#uމ4$tу t̃ u4$t&uËE [^]Ét$$E4$D$D$E [^]Í'Uh$u}U]fEMfEEp}~tyfEE}MtOfE܋EUEED$ ED$D$$MED$t$L$ $]u}]É ÉljfEE}bEMfEňEEEfUWVS$,}D$D$EE|$ $t11fX$t111$|$$|1҉|11qt +t ,[^_]Í'U 府WVS E ]u}E\$$ىٸٸٸٸىٸٸ q \Uٸ Mٸ;ى-UٸLۉLu [^_]áUE EE [^_]&UX D$T`DȅDСL$4T$0D$PD$LD$HD$DD$@D$<D$8D$,D$(D$$D$ D$D$D$D$D$D$ D$$$t&US$]EED$E D$$u$[]É$USÃ&$t u[]D$ $fUVSE ]0t<hU\U[^]Ít&$1t$PtD$$떃4u却&눍&'UWVSE $*=th~f1+vt\$D$( $9~7U$D$T$ E <$D$u<$[^_]ËMDU1ۋu+UUvE 9EtD$D$4$U$D$T$ E4$D$ u urt\$D$p $E9Et;U$D$T$ E<$D$t\$D$ $;]tnu /E$D$D$ }<$D$ u\$D$L $=tO~M1ېt&U$D$T$ E <$D$t\$D$ $9<$1[^_]D$,$ UWVS} utGE1t&E؋EЃ9vHt܁9wEu t&ËCuu vqtmu3vtzCU)9׉֋UF)t$T$$C;ECu$ Ctj[CCu[^_]Ðt&t51DE$qD$( $XzD$ $$ ‰tJ@E@D$ $ED$ $U(E9}D$ D$D$$EED$E D$$Ð&UWVS\U}EE@ЋEE ŰUEEȋEEEHEEEuPD$$t$UDt$D$$u݋Ey=PEEE}Ћ}1E lj}}fUԅFI<EP DEE̅u4@tUBU t EUxt ]ЋEȍNt؃% }ԅɍAIL 8}G E̅u2tt }GtEP t ]Ѝv9u+U Eمtى%=@t UFIEBT t }FIƃTEGE DEЉEt&tUɍAIEʃTt }ɉʍAITEGtUɍAIEBT E ؃DEЃ9uEE}EU}E9UUЉP PGNVD$T $"DDDӁDÉD$ t$T$D$\[^_]Ít&UɍAIEB T }FIƃTEG N}FIƃTEUU UWVSEUT$D$[$2s@{tD$~$]M9_EE>pt N1҅uM؍S)كHƒM ЉEtXt 9u@u]U CE UD$$D$ T$MC$$$ L$MUMiUMgUXu5E\$D$D$ $Utx_tq9tGt@u؍K\$D$)ڃHM4L$ $1ۋE$D$9u|$1[^_]ËE D$C $ MU1uD$k$D$| $MUWVSE]UD$ E $T$D$=3〉``D$$T$EDž\`EEdEEE\t&LԃtDELԀ}u ljƈʉ׉LԃuMغ1$]t\$T$ ٺe`h`kٺdiٺj\}Tt‹My]Mغf$=T]\9eE E DžhddP}hpDP+hDžddhudOdd19U lv`UdT$t$D$t\$t$ED$D$ t$D$ D$D$ D$D$$$U}T$UEljT$ d$T$lT$kd`PHƒ9]phd9] ]E\$$1[^_]ËE -DžX1`ÅPH1~Q؋]ƅPH‹\ȃ`ÅPH9XE `9Xy?`vUWVS, t =t8EUD$EET$D$ED$ E $,1[^_]ËU E H‹U~']<11Ʌ~ "U9u9u}xU<1Ʌ~"9u9u@t&U(E]}u5E+5+5E)EV)EHX]$tK\$<$D$ED$ Et$<$D$]}u}]f\$D$ $뛍UWVSLt t E&=E$U܋MЉT$ $D$ ED$$D$$D$D$ D$UЉ$ED$ EUMT$L$$YUUԋ}ԉƒ)lj)щEM܋ )ЋU)ȉEE܃ƋEH^ÉE؉$EUM\$t$T$WH‹UD$EԉL$D$ HD$EЉ$tn=t4'E UM܉D$ EЉT$L$$fuՋMЋUD$ $D D$D$ $yL1[^_]D$$MЋUD$ $D D$'US$M]EDDuufPu0UET$D$ D$ED$U $$1[]ËE\$ D$D$UT$E $$1[]ËUDT$렍'UWVSlE]D$D$D$ $tD$ $E=2SaR#8=tSaR=RaStt&1=3SaRDžt$\$1D$$Džt$D$\$D$ D$8$ 8t ЃPDžED$D$ ~A!aQ1q I)iY9yE%eU5u M-m]=}C#cS3s K+k[;{G'gW7wO/o_?@P `0pDT$d4tHX(h8x L\,l<|AQ!a1qEU%e5u IY)i9y M]-m=}BR"b2rFV&f6v JZ*j:zN^.n>~CS#c3sGW'g7w K[+k;{O_/o? 0@P`p!1AQaq"2BRbr#3CScs$4DTdt%5EUeu&6FVfv'7GWgw(8HXhx )9IYiy *:JZjz +;K[k{ ,N^n~/?O_o    "!#(*)+$&%',.-/02138:9;4657<>=?@BACHJIKDFEGLNMO`bachjikdfeglnmoPRQSXZY[TVUW\^]_prqsxzy{tvuw|~}$Id: foo2hp.c,v 1.40 2007/12/09 06:57:03 rick Exp $%luPAGE: %d %d Not a pbmraw data stream Can't allocate row buffer YellowMagentaCyanWrite Plane %d There is no JBIG! wrong BIH length Write Plane %d %d w16 = %d Can't allocate page buffer PBM Page: %d %ld %ld Illegal color order (%d) Illegal color space (%d) data at %ld monocolor%s: %d x %d x %d, %d (%d) w = %d, bpl = %d rawBpl = %d, bpl16 = %d Premature EOF on plane[%d] CUPS Page: %d %ld %ld Can't allocate plane buffer xxxplane%dwAnyColor = %s %s %s PKSM Page: %d %ld %ld malloc plane[%d] = %x free plane[%d] = %x CMYK Page: %d %ld %ld Not a pksmraw file! Not a pbm file! Not a pbmraw file! Illegal value '%s' for -b Illegal value '%s' for -C Illegal format '%s' for -g Illegal X value '%s' for -g Illegal Y value '%s' for -g Illegal format '%s' for -r 0Illegal format '%s' for -u Illegal format '%s' for -l Illegal value '%s' for -L Illegal X value '%d' for -u Illegal Y value '%d' for -u Illegal X value '%d' for -l Illegal Y value '%d' for -l DEVICE_URIrCan't open '%s' for reading Blank Page: %d %ld %ld EvenPage: %d %ld %ld JZJZ77u4v7u4u4u4u4u4^7u47u4u4u46u4u46u4X8@8u48u4u4u4u4u4u4u4u4u478p8u4u4=6u4u4u4u4555u4e5u45444Usage: foo2hp [options] zjs-file Convert Ghostscript pbmraw format to a monochrome ZJS stream, for driving the Hewlett-Packard 2600n color laser printer and other Zenographics-based black and white printers. gs -q -dBATCH -dSAFER -dQUIET -dNOPAUSE \ -sPAPERSIZE=letter -r600x600 -sDEVICE=pbmraw \ -sOutputFile=- - < testpage.ps \ | foo2hp -r600x600 -g5100x6600 -p1 >testpage.zm foo2hp [options] zjs-file foo2hp [options] zjs-file Convert Ghostscript bitcmyk or cups format to a color ZJS stream, for driving the Hewlett-Packard 2600n color laser printer N.B. Color correction is expected to be performed by ghostscript. gs -q -dBATCH -dSAFER -dQUIET -dNOPAUSE \ -sPAPERSIZE=letter -g5100x6600 -r600x600 -sDEVICE=bitcmyk \ -sOutputFile=- - < testpage.ps \ | foo2hp -r600x600 -g5100x6600 -p1 >testpage.zc Normal Options: -b bits Bits per plane if autodetect doesn't work (1 or 2) [%d] -c Force color mode if autodetect doesn't work -d duplex Duplex code to send to printer [%d] 1=off, 2=longedge, 3=shortedge, -g x Set page dimensions in pixels [%dx%d] -m media Media code to send to printer [%d] 1=plain 514=preprinted 513=letterhead 2=transparency 515=prepunched 265=labels 260=bond 516=recycled 512=color 276=tough 267=envelope 258=light 262=heavy 261=cardstock 268=lightglossy 269=glossy 270=heavyglossy 277=cover 278=photo -p paper Paper code to send to printer [%d] 1=letter, 5=legal 7=executive 9=A4 11=A5 13=B5jis 20=env#10, 27=envDL 28=envC5 34=envB5 37=envMonarch -n copies Number of copies [%d] -r x Set device resolution in pixels/inch [%dx%d] -s source Source code to send to printer [%d] 1=tray2 2=tray1 7=auto Code numbers may vary with printer model -t Draft mode. Every other pixel is white. -J filename Filename string to send to printer [%s] -U username Username string to send to printer [%s] Printer Tweaking Options: -u x Set offset of upper left printable in pixels [%dx%d] -l x Set offset of lower right printable in pixels [%dx%d] -L mask Send logical clipping values from -u/-l in ZjStream [%d] 0=no, 1=Y, 2=X, 3=XY -A AllIsBlack: convert C=1,M=1,Y=1 to just K=1 -B BlackClears: K=1 forces C,M,Y to 0 -A, -B work with bitcmyk input only -P Do not output START_PLANE codes. May be needed by some some black and white only printers. -X padlen Add extra zero padding to the end of BID segments [%d] Debugging Options: -S plane Output just a single color plane from a color print [all] 1=Cyan, 2=Magenta, 3=Yellow, 4=Black -D lvl Set Debug level [%d] -V Version %s Premature EOF on input stream Premature EOF(1) on input at y=%d Premature EOF(2) on input at y=%d Premature EOF(3) on input at y=%d Premature EOF(4) on input at y=%d Premature EOF(5) on input at y=%d Can't allocate space for chain First chunk must be BIH and 20 bytes long Can't allocate space for compressed data BlackClears = %d; AnyColor = %s %s %s There is no or wrong JBIG header! Unable to allocate blank plane (%d bytes) Premature EOF(pbm) on input stream Premature EOF reading magic number Illegal cups magic number '%4.4s' CUPS magic number '%4.4s', version=%d, swapped=%d, compress=%d Don't know how to decompress '%4.4s' Premature EOF skipping CUPS header V2 Illegal number of bits per color (%d) Unable to allocate plane[%d] of %d x %d = %d bytes Don't know how to swap '%4.4s' Premature EOF(pksm) on page %d hdr, plane %d Image width changed from %d to %d on plane %d Image height changed from %d to %d on plane %d Premature EOF(pksm) on page %d data, plane %d Cannot allocate space for bit plane Unable to allocate page buffer of %d x %d = %d bytes b:cd:g:n:m:p:r:s:tu:l:L:ABPJ:S:U:X:D:V?hGCC: (GNU) 4.2.3.symtab.strtab.shstrtab.rel.text.data.bss.rodata.str1.1.rel.rodata.rodata.str1.4.comment.note.GNU-stack@; e %@< +@T02@@CE? y K2EZ}VcVVs4Y  `9 0x/9@"LSbLn`4v >P  CP9 $-4YF PW b$lqvz@ ,,  :P  a'.4;`GN0XT\!h$t(`}0`8 <'064EDOHY_ >g`o` y !(@.(p0` 3 04( %+1`foo2hp.citem_bytelut_writeitem_uint32_writechunk_write_rsvdchunk_writegetintitem_str_writepageno.4388Versionskip_to_nlAnyColor.LC71rotate_bytes_180parse_xystrtoulfree_chainfreefwriteend_pageload_tray2end_doc_IO_getc__ctype_b_locungetcfscanfstrlenstart_docUsernameFilenameDuplexstart_bitmap_pagePaperCodeCopiesSourceCodeMediaCodeResXResYBppIsCUPSstderrfprintfusageDebugExtraPadLogicalClipLowerRightYLowerRightXUpperLeftYUpperLeftXPageHeightPageWidthexiterrorvfprintfpbm_headerread_and_clip_imagemallocfreadmemsetoutput_jbigmemcpydebugsetvbufcmyk_planesBlackClearsAllIsBlackwrite_bitmap_plane_IO_putcwrite_bitmap_pagejbg_enc_initJbgOptionsjbg_enc_optionsjbg_enc_outjbg_enc_freeMirror24pbm_pageSaveTonerblank_pagePageNumpbm_pagesLogicalOffsetXLogicalOffsetYEvenPagesSeekIndexftellSeekRecMirror1pksm_pageColor2Monocups_pagespksm_pagessprintffopenfclosecmyk_pagecmyk_pagesMirror4do_oneModestdoutmaingetoptoptargstrtolOutputStartPlaneputsoptindgetenvtmpfilefseekstdinMirror2X<1N ` e!"% $%$&A$W%()*+ ,/ -F .e .  /  )  0  $ %  3 4$ 5- 66 7? 8H 9Q *Z -c ,l )u (~ + : ;  & . 0 1 < 0 > <$ < H =    = A 8- 9 =B 8b Bn  C B 8 9  =7 BH T =e 9 B 8  = 6 B = 6*< H=E-AsA==A=&=;3\0dGz0>IJ !C?CU    I F F =:4 FLw4L' 3=@L='. F....Q..0D=NBOTO]OfOoOxPQRK.S.U.&M;:9786A5COTUWx=59Y8Z[&[\]^[#T([.\6]<\D R^Y^d^mWvF|\?977896!A}@W&WWT_ =  ' =: _J  a  M M:!BG!S!=!!=!!F!5"9"Y"8"Z$"7*"90"G"Wj"B"B""=""=# !#=B# N#=Z# f#Fn# s# # #F#9# #7#8$67$FC$9Q$ $F$A$&5%@D%&M%W\%_l%r%&%W%_%%W%[%\%]%^%[&`&[#&\+&]1&\9& G&^N&^Y&^b&Wk&Fq&\&&&F&'='''=,'5:'9\' h'=''='` (T7([Z(T(5(9(Y(8(Z(W(")?f)9n)8~)7)9)7)6)AJ*@Y*3e**&*&** * * * * +F +W+[&+\.+]H+^M+[`+`e+[k+\s+]y+\+ +^+^+^+W+F+\++,&,$,W?,_S,c,Wk,,=,,=,,=- -d*- 2-ep-x-f-W-_--`-W- .=. %.=t.A. .F.H.3.a../MF/ V/Fa/q/ /F// /d/ /e/0f-0M:0F0=z05090Y080Z0;0:0709060708&1Ap1@~1W1&1W1&1W1[1\1]1^1[1g1[1\2]2\2 2^$2^/2^82WA2FG2\S2Wy2g2i22i22292 3=.3C3kS3 _3=g3x3 3=3 3l3b3 3l3h33 3=4l 4X4l$4cT4`4nv424<4 4o4 4484944o4 4=4U4o5p5*5o'5-/5,75D5oL5 \5=f5o~5p5(5o5p5)5o5p5+5o5 5566766o$6 46=>6oF6:N6;V6d6;t6:6o6 6=6o6p6k6a6o6 6=6q7q7o*7p275=7oE7 U7=_7om7%w7o7p737I7I7J7J7o7p7.7o8 8=8o28p784C8H8rT8<Y8og8$q8o8p8&8k8o8 8=8o8 8=898;989:97+9;696D9:O9sX9 e9to9/x9l9#9&9u9[9 9e9j9f9[9W9l::\:^.: E:FY:[a:vr:[{:l::L:[:f:l::<: :=: ;=; ";=3; ?;=R; b;=l;wt;j;\;];^;[;V;[;\;];\; ;^;^;^;W;F;\ 1j  $(,048<@DHLPTX\`dhlptx|